引言
在现代软件开发中,版本控制是确保团队协作与代码管理的核心要素。Git作为一种分布式版本控制系统,因其灵活性与高效性被广泛使用。在众多集成开发环境中,Visual Studio 2017(VS2017)与GitHub的结合为开发者提供了无缝的版本控制体验。本文将详细讲解如何在VS2017中进行GitHub的打分支操作。
什么是分支?
分支是Git中一种强大的功能,允许开发者在不影响主代码库的情况下进行独立的开发工作。通过使用分支,开发者可以:
- 开发新功能
- 修复bug
- 进行实验性开发
分支不仅可以帮助保持主代码的稳定性,还能促进团队协作。
在VS2017中设置GitHub
安装VS2017
- 前往Visual Studio官方网站下载并安装VS2017。
- 在安装过程中,确保选择了“使用Git的项目”功能。
配置GitHub账户
- 打开VS2017,点击“工具” > “选项”。
- 在弹出窗口中,找到“源代码管理”选项。
- 选择“Git”作为默认提供者,并输入您的GitHub账户信息。
创建新的分支
使用VS2017创建分支
- 在解决方案资源管理器中,右键点击项目。
- 选择“Git” > “新建分支”。
- 在弹出窗口中,输入分支名称并选择分支起始点(通常是主分支)。
- 点击“创建”完成分支的创建。
确认分支创建
- 在“团队资源管理器”中,查看当前活跃的分支。
- 确保新创建的分支在列表中可见。
切换分支
切换到已有分支
- 打开“团队资源管理器”。
- 在“分支”部分,找到您想要切换的分支。
- 右键点击该分支,选择“检出”以切换至该分支。
提交更改
提交到分支
- 在代码编辑器中进行修改后,保存更改。
- 返回“团队资源管理器”,在“更改”标签下查看修改内容。
- 输入提交信息,点击“提交”按钮。
合并分支
合并分支的步骤
- 切换到您想要合并更改的目标分支。
- 右键点击想要合并的源分支,选择“合并”。
- 如果存在冲突,VS2017会提示您进行冲突解决。
发布到GitHub
将分支推送到GitHub
- 在“团队资源管理器”中,找到您想要推送的分支。
- 选择“推送”选项,将更改上传到远程GitHub库。
- 检查GitHub上的对应分支,确保更改已成功推送。
FAQ(常见问题解答)
如何在VS2017中查看分支?
您可以在“团队资源管理器”的“分支”部分查看所有分支。也可以使用命令行输入git branch
命令查看分支。
如何删除分支?
在“团队资源管理器”的“分支”部分,右键点击您想删除的分支,选择“删除”。注意,确保该分支没有未合并的更改。
VS2017支持哪些Git命令?
VS2017支持大多数基本的Git命令,包括克隆、提交、推送、拉取、合并等。您还可以通过终端访问更高级的Git功能。
如果在分支中遇到冲突怎么办?
如果在合并过程中遇到冲突,VS2017会标识出冲突文件。您可以使用内置的冲突解决工具手动解决冲突,完成后再提交更改。
总结
在VS2017中使用GitHub进行分支管理是一个简便且高效的过程。通过掌握分支的创建、切换、合并及推送等操作,开发者可以更加高效地进行项目开发与协作。希望本文能帮助您更好地理解和应用VS2017与GitHub的结合,提升开发效率。
正文完